Despite a promising growth forecast, the market confronts several hurdles. User safety concerns, particularly for new riders, necessitate comprehensive training and educational initiatives. The upfront cost of these devices may limit accessibility for some consumers compared to alternative transportation methods. Regulatory frameworks governing their use in public areas differ across jurisdictions, potentially impacting widespread adoption. Moreover, reliance on lithium-ion batteries raises environmental considerations, stimulating demand for eco-friendly manufacturing and battery recycling, presenting challenges for manufacturers and users alike. Nevertheless, the market is poised for sustained growth as technological progress addresses current limitations and regulatory landscapes adapt to accommodate broader acceptance.

Intelligent Electric One-wheel Balance Car Product Innovations
Recent innovations include improved battery technology enabling longer ranges, enhanced self-balancing algorithms for increased stability, and the integration of advanced safety features such as automatic braking systems. These improvements are accompanied by a greater focus on customizable options, including wheel size and color choices, catering to diverse user preferences. The incorporation of smartphone connectivity allows for features such as GPS tracking, speed monitoring, and personalized riding profiles. This focus on user experience and safety is a key factor in driving market expansion.
